Topics will cover are all aspects of fuel handling, from the refinery to the wing, with the main focus on airport fuel handling for safety and quality control. This means hoses, storage tanks, refuelers, filters, meters, additive, microbes, bonding and grounding, supervision of fueling.
Subject matter:
- Miss-fueling
- Contamination of aviation fuels
- Filters – the latest developments and standards from EI
- Hoses to aviation specifications
- Nozzles and Control valves
- Static Electricity
- Refueler design
- An update on Avgas and the future
- An update on Sustainable Jet Fuel
- General fuel system design
- Military fueling
- DEF contamination and additive injection
- Differential Pressure, fueling pressures, testing and adjustment
